Output 140866b8b81c3e893dd92c959a62d55c4e89c538f3b1a283d7898ce485c7017f:0

value
39645318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e83fb9d17965a9c65e040202b4978505ada5e14 OP_EQUAL
address
MLtiHzyZaCb3tGGf36q89c2aEJT3b6eeu8
transaction
140866b8b81c3e893dd92c959a62d55c4e89c538f3b1a283d7898ce485c7017f
spent
true